Poco::OSP

namespace JS

Overview

Classes: BundleContextWrapper, BundleWrapper, JSExecutor, JSExtensionPoint, ModuleExtensionPoint, ModuleFactory, ServiceListenerHolder, ServiceListenerWrapper, ServiceRefWrapper, ServiceRegistryWrapper, TimedJSExecutor

Classes

class BundleContextWrapper

JavaScript wrapper for Poco::OSP::Bundle

class BundleWrapper

JavaScript wrapper for Poco::OSP::Bundle

class JSExecutor

An extension of the Poco::JS::Core::JSExecutor for executing JavaScript code within an OSP environment. 

class JSExtensionPoint

An extension point for starting JavaScript scripts contained in bundles. 

class ModuleExtensionPoint

ModuleExtensionPoint is used to add native (C++) JavaScript Modules to the JavaScript environment. 

class ModuleFactory

A factory for Poco::JS::Core::Module objects. 

class ServiceListenerHolder

 

class ServiceListenerWrapper

JavaScript wrapper for Poco::OSP::ServiceRef

class ServiceRefWrapper

JavaScript wrapper for Poco::OSP::ServiceRef

class ServiceRegistryWrapper

JavaScript wrapper for Poco::OSP::ServiceRegistry

class TimedJSExecutor

An extension of the Poco::JS::Core::TimedJSExecutor for executing JavaScript code within an OSP environment. 

Securely control IoT edge devices from anywhere   Connect a Device